Inter Milan make move for AS Roma's Zebina
tribalfootball.com - May 11, 2004

Inter Milan supremo Massimo Moratti is making a move for AS Roma defender Jonathan Zebina.
Moratti has been encouraged by the collapse of talks between Zebina and AC Milan and is now ready to pounce.

The French defender is leaving Roma next month when his contract expires and favours staying in the Serie A.

Zebina is keen to speak with Inter, where he believes he will be signed as a first-choice defender, rather than a squad player which was made clear while in talks with AC Milan.
